Off-Grid Inverters - Everything You Need to Know
Off-grid inverters are an important part of any stand-alone power
system, allowing the generated power to be used in the home. An
off-grid inverter converts the direct current (DC) power generated
by a solar panel, or other renewable source, into an economical
alternating current (AC) suitable for use by most appliances. This
type of inverter is designed to run independently from the grid and
therefore provides a reliable and clean energy source for any home
or business that is not connected to the power grid.
There are two main types of off-grid inverters: modified sine wave
and pure sine wave. Modified sine wave inverters are typically
cheaper and more commonly used, while pure sine wave inverters
offer better performance and efficiency, but tend to be more
expensive.
When selecting an off-grid inverter, you should be sure to consider
the power requirements of the appliances that you plan to run. The
higher the wattage, the more powerful the inverter must be to
provide the necessary power. Inverters also come with a range of
features, so it is important to consider these when choosing an
inverter, such as built-in surge protection, wide input voltage
ranges, and other safety ratings.

SUNPOK Off-Grid Off-Grid Inverter
Sunpok 5Kw single-phase high-frequency off-grid inverter is
suitable for areas without power, nomadic areas, communication base
stations, areas with unstable power, islands, border posts, scenic
management offices, newsstands, battery packs for battery
manufacturers, etc. Equipped with LED display, supports
USB/RS232/RS485/Bluetooth/Dry-contact, compact design, and
high-cost performance.
Model | MPS-3500H | MPS-5500H |
Rated Capacity | 3500W | 5500W |
Peak Power | 3500VA | 5500VA |
INPUT | ||
Voltage | 230VAC | |
Selectable Voltage Range | 170-280VAC(for personalcomputers) 90-280VAC(for home appliances) | |
Frequency Range | 50Hz/60Hz(Auto sensing) | |
OUTPUT | ||
AC Voltage Regulation (Batt.Mode) | 230VAC+5% | |
Surge power | 7000VA | 11000VA |
Efficiency(Peak) PV to INV | 97% | |
Efficiency(Peak) BAT to INV | 94% | |
Transfer Time | 10ms (for personal computers) | |
Wave form | Pure Sine Wave | |
BATTERY & AC CHARGER | ||
Battery Voltage | 24VDC | 48VDC |
Floating Charge Voltage | 27VDC | 54VDC |
Overcharge Protection | 31VDC | 61VDC |
Maximum charge current | 80A | 80A |
SOLAR CHARGER | ||
MAX.PV Array Power | 5000W | 6000W |
MPPT Range@ Operating Voltage | 120-500VDC | |
Maximum PV Array Open Circuit Voltage | 500VDC | |
Maximum Charging Current | 110A | |
Maximum Efficiency | 98% | |
PHYSICAL | ||
Dimension.D*W*H(mm) | 472*298*129 | |
Net Weight (kgs) | 9.5kg | 10.5kg |
Communication Interface | RS485/RS232(Standard) | |
OPERATING ENVIRONMENT | ||
Humidity | 5% to 95% Relative Humidity(Non-condensing) | |
Operating Temperature | 0°C to 55°C | |
Storage Temperature | -15°C to 60°C |
